Output 3ca5a94a6b63332eedbcc42442d9736cacf4849fd71027af10006a7c34b45339:40

value
106476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e20978c6e6e308557c5ddc64f985064bd0060b5 OP_EQUAL
address
35tv3u65oz4iBBGaKwZLni7RKeGsGKvr7G
transaction
3ca5a94a6b63332eedbcc42442d9736cacf4849fd71027af10006a7c34b45339
spent
true